THE PROPERTY OF A GENTLEMAN
CARLYLE, THOMAS. Sartor Resartus. In Three Books. Reprinted for Friends from Fraser's Magazine. London: James Fraser 1834. 8vo, contemporary half calf and marbled boards, rebacked, worn, binder's ticket of Charles Thurnam of Carlisle at inside front cover, brown half morocco slipcase. FIRST EDITION, one of 58 privately issued copies, page of advertisements for Fraser's Magazine on P2 verso, without the extra advertisement leaf of "Books Published by James Fraser" at end, numerous passages marked with marginal pencilled rule, a pencilled quotation on title, PRESENTATION COPY, inscribed by the author on title-page: "To Mrs. Richardson with kindest regards. T. Carlyle." Dyer, pp. 220-221; Grolier English 79 (for the 1838 edition). Rare.

Provenance (not noted above): W. Latimer, pencilled signature inside front cover -- William Harris Arnold, bookplate (sale, Anderson Galleries, 10 November 1924, lot 142) -- H. Bradley Martin, bookplate (sale, Sotheby's New York, 30 April 1990, lot 2697).
